The project said LAPTOP launched at 5 cents into heavy demand, but its initial liquidity was too small to absorb the rush of automated traders.

Sniper bots are programs built to detect new token launches and buy within seconds, getting ahead of regular users before prices adjust. The token spiked and reversed just as quickly.

The team said it will deploy another 4 million tokens, equal to 0.4% of total supply, to incentivise liquidity on Aerodrome pools from Sept. 10.

Early data shared with CoinDesk by blockchain analytics firm Nansen gives a first look at who was caught. Nansen recorded 46,675 buy transactions against 16,038 sells over 24 hours, from 20,085 unique buyers and 8,714 unique sellers. Most of the people who bought have not sold.
